SF president praises “communal” spirit of the response to hospital crisis

Sinn Féin president, Gerry Adams said this afternoon it could take a year before all services are fully restored at Letterkenny General Hospital, and the HSE and the government must commit themselves to provide all that is required to allow that happen as soon as is safely possible.
Mr Adams visited the hospital along with a number of the party’s public representitives in the county, meeting with management and touring the areas of the hospital which have been rendered unusable by last Friday’s floods.
Speaking to Highland Radio News after his visit, he paid tribute to staff, and praised the assistance coming from other hospitals……..
